Requirements
- Must be able to work in an environment with loud noises and constantly changing visuals.
- Must be able to lift up to 25 pounds and perform physical activities including standing for extended periods, walking long distances, bending, climbing stairs, and remaining in constant motion.
- Must be available to work four days per week, including Sundays and holidays as needed.
- Strong public speaking and communication skills required, with a focus on customer service.
- Ability to adapt to changes in tour scripts, routes, and assignments on short notice.
- Strong organizational skills, including the ability to check in groups and collect tickets as needed.
